2026 Casino Bonus Rules and Safer Promotions
Casino bonuses are changing in 2026 because regulators are paying closer attention to confusing promotions. In some regulated markets, bonus rules are becoming simpler, clearer, and safer for players.
A major 2026 update is the move toward lower wagering requirements and clearer bonus conditions. In the UK market, new rules coming into force on 19 January 2026 limit bonus wagering requirements to 10x and ban mixed-product promotions where players must use more than one gambling product to claim a reward.
According to the UK Gambling Commission, these changes were introduced to make gambling promotions safer, simpler, and more transparent for consumers.
This matters because high wagering requirements can make bonuses harder to understand. A promotion that looks attractive may become risky if the player must wager too much before withdrawing winnings.
| Bonus Feature | Safer Sign | Risky Sign |
|---|---|---|
| Wagering requirement | Low or clearly explained | Very high or hidden |
| Bonus expiry | Reasonable time limit | Very short deadline |
| Game contribution | Clearly listed | Hidden in long terms |
| Max bet rule | Easy to find | Buried in small print |
| Withdrawal limit | Transparent | Unclear or surprising |
| Mixed-product offer | Simple casino-only offer | Forces betting and casino play together |
Wagering Requirements: Simple Explanation
A wagering requirement tells players how many times they must bet bonus funds before withdrawing bonus-related winnings.
Example:
If a casino gives a $50 bonus with a 20x wagering requirement, the player may need to wager $1,000 before bonus winnings become withdrawable.
That does not mean the player will win $1,000. It only means the player must place eligible bets worth that amount before cashout is allowed. During that process, the balance may go down.
| Bonus Amount | Wagering Requirement | Total Wagering Needed |
|---|---|---|
| $20 | 10x | $200 |
| $50 | 20x | $1,000 |
| $100 | 30x | $3,000 |
| $200 | 40x | $8,000 |
Lower wagering is usually easier to understand, but players should still read every bonus rule.

KYC Verification and Why It Matters
KYC means “Know Your Customer.” Licensed casinos usually require identity verification to confirm age, account ownership, and payment legitimacy. This helps prevent underage gambling, fraud, account abuse, and money laundering.
Common KYC documents may include:
- Government-issued ID
- Proof of address
- Payment method proof
- Source of funds documents in some cases
Verification can feel inconvenient, but it is normal at regulated casinos. A trustworthy casino should explain why documents are needed, how long verification takes, and how personal data is protected.
Warning signs include:
- Repeatedly asking for new documents without explanation
- Accepting deposits but making withdrawals difficult
- Delaying verification without clear reason
- No privacy policy
- No secure upload process
- No support response during verification
Players should complete verification honestly. Fake documents, duplicate accounts, or false personal information can lead to account closure and loss of funds.

Slot Games, RTP, and Volatility
Slots are among the most popular online casino games. They are easy to play, but they can also be fast-paced and risky.
What Is RTP?
RTP stands for Return to Player. It is a theoretical percentage that shows how much a game may return to players over a very long period. For example, a slot with 96% RTP is designed to return $96 for every $100 wagered over a large sample.
RTP does not guarantee short-term results. A player can lose quickly even on a high-RTP game.
What Is Volatility?
Volatility describes risk level.
| Volatility Type | Meaning | Player Experience |
|---|---|---|
| Low volatility | Smaller but more frequent wins | More steady gameplay |
| Medium volatility | Balanced risk and reward | Mixed results |
| High volatility | Larger but less frequent wins | Bigger swings and higher risk |
High volatility games may look exciting, but they can drain a balance quickly.

What to Do If a Casino Does Not Pay
Payment disputes are one of the biggest concerns for online casino players. If a casino delays or refuses a withdrawal, players should stay calm and follow a step-by-step process.
First, check whether the withdrawal delay is related to KYC verification, bonus wagering, payment method limits, or missing documents. Many regulated casinos require identity verification before approving withdrawals.
If the issue continues, players can:
- Save screenshots of balance, withdrawal requests, bonus terms, and chat messages.
- Read the casino’s complaint policy.
- Contact support through official channels.
- Ask for a written explanation.
- Escalate to the casino’s complaint department.
- Contact the gambling regulator if the casino is licensed.
- Use an approved dispute resolution service if available.
Players should never create duplicate accounts, use false documents, or try to bypass rules. That can lead to account closure and loss of funds.
Casino Licensing: What It Means and What It Does Not Mean
A license means a casino is approved to operate under certain rules. However, licensing standards vary by jurisdiction.
A license can help with:
- Legal oversight
- Player protection
- Complaint handling
- Fairness standards
- Payment rules
- Anti-money laundering procedures
- Responsible gambling requirements
A license does not mean:
- Players will win
- Withdrawals will always be instant
- Bonuses are always valuable
- Every complaint will be solved in the player’s favor
- The casino is legal in every location
That is why players must verify both the casino license and their local gambling laws.
